
After five days in the orange or “high-risk” category, the local COVID-19 dashboard has Grand Forks County at the yellow or “moderate risk” level.
The county has 14 new COVID-19 cases and 147 active cases in today’s (Wed’s) report from the state health department. The dashboard shows the county with 24.5 new cases per 100,000 – down four from Tuesday – and a 4.5 percent average positivity in the last seven days.
Today’s state report shows 177 new cases, a drop of 57 from Tuesday. Cass County’s 62 cases top the list.
North Dakota’s daily positivity rate is 3.54 percent, down more than three points from Tuesday.
The state has 1,155 active cases – up 36 from Tuesday.
One new death was reported (ND toll: 1,474).
Twenty-eight people are hospitalized, with two in ICU.
484,203 total vaccine doses have been issued in North Dakota. 263,317 people have received at least one dose (45.1 percent).

Minnesota has 1,715 new cases and 16 new deaths (MN toll: 6,978).
681 Minnesotans ae in hospitals; 164 in intensive care.
2.13 million people have received at least one vaccine dose (48.3 percent), while 1.46 million have completed their vaccine series (33.1 percent)
